New Online Permit Activity Search Launched

Palo Alto Permit View is a new staff-developed online tool that makes it easy to look up and research permit activity within the City of Palo Alto. Launched today and replacing BuildingEye, a third-party vendor agreement that ends December 31, Permit View continues existing access to Building, Planning, and Code Enforcement activity. The new search tool also offers enhancements such as searching by assessor's parcel number, defining custom geographic areas for searches, and subscribing to email notifications based on a custom user-drawn boundary. This internally managed platform eliminates ongoing third-party subscription costs, resulting in long-term savings and greater control over updates and enhancements.

Current BuildingEye subscribers will be contacted by the City to create a new account and set up Permit View notifications. Additional features and improvements will continue to be released throughout 2026.
